Waves' eMo D5 consolidates five essential dynamics processors into a single, low-latency plugin built specifically for the demands of live sound and rapid studio workflows. The architecture houses a compressor, gate/expander, leveler, limiter, and de-esser, each accessible through an intuitive single-window interface that prioritizes speed over deep parameter diving.
The technical foundation reflects careful attention to real-world use. The compressor and expander feature independent sidechain inputs with filters, enabling surgical frequency-dependent processing without resorting to external routing. The limiter employs fast attack behavior designed to contain transients and prevent digital clipping. A parallel compression path allows engineers to restore punch to heavily compressed sources, addressing the dynamic flattening that aggressive settings can produce. Waves' proprietary dynamics detection algorithm actively suppresses pumping and breathing artifacts that plague less sophisticated processors.
The de-esser warrants specific mention, offering three filter types and flexible pre/post routing against its compression stage. This flexibility handles both corrective and creative applications across vocals, dialogue, and instrumental sources. Zero latency operation ensures the plugin integrates seamlessly into live mixing environments or tracking chains where phase coherence matters.
The plugin sits in a practical middle ground between stripped-down channel-strip tools and parameter-heavy specialist plugins. It serves live engineers mixing fast-moving events, podcast producers working with dialogue, and studio professionals needing efficient multi-tool solutions without menu diving. The 27 included presets provide reasonable starting points, though the interface prioritizes direct editing.
